Average Operating Engineers and Other Construction Equipment Operators Salary in Colorado Springs, CO

Operating Engineers and Other Construction Equipment Operators in Colorado Springs, CO, earn an average annual salary of $60,080. This figure is slightly below the national average of $66,680, a difference often influenced by local economic factors and the specific demands of the regional construction landscape. While the nominal pay is lower, understanding the local market dynamics is key to assessing career potential.

Executive Summary

  • Average Salary: $60,080 per year.
  • Growth Trend: Salaries have shifted 26.8% over the last 5 years.
  • Top Earners: Senior professionals (90th percentile) earn up to $75,790.
  • Outlook: With a local workforce of 1,130 individuals and a Location Quotient of 1.17, Colorado Springs shows a slightly higher concentration of Operating Engineers than the national average. This suggests a stable, albeit not booming, demand for these skilled professionals within the region, indicating a healthy job market for those in the field.

The average annual salary of $60,080 in Colorado Springs aligns perfectly with the national average Cost of Living Index of 100. This means that, on average, the purchasing power of an Operating Engineer's salary in Colorado Springs is equivalent to that of an engineer in a typical U.S. city, making it a neutral environment for relocation from a cost-of-living perspective.

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 1,130 employees in the Colorado Springs, CO area with a job density of 3.547 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
